About

America Movil SAB de CV is a Mexico-based company primarily engaged in the provision of wireless communications services in Latin America. The Company’s activities include mobile and landline telephony services, broadband access, as well as cable and satellite television. It distributes its services under the Telcel, Telmex,... (more)

Slim's America Movil says to buy Start Wireless Group in U.S.

MEXICO CITY, May 20 - Tracfone Wireless, the U.S. unit of Mexican billionaire Carlos Slim's phone company America Movil, has made a deal to acquire the assets of U.S. mobile virtual network operator Start Wireless Group, the company said on Monday.

America Movil says halfway through $50 bln investment plan

MEXICO CITY, April 24 - Mexican tycoon Carlos Slim's phone giant, America Movil SAB de CV, is about halfway through a five-year plan to invest around $50 billion in Latin America, a company spokeswoman said on Wednesday.
